Step-by-step explanation:

If a child does not respond to voice, the next thing to check is their hearing. Hearing loss can significantly impact a child's ability to respond to sound stimuli. Conduct a hearing test and consult with a healthcare professional to determine if there is any hearing impairment.

There are various reasons for a child to have hearing loss, such as ear infections, genetic factors, or congenital issues. Identifying and addressing the cause of the hearing impairment can help improve the child's ability to respond to voice.

Additionally, it may be beneficial to assess other potential factors that could be contributing to the child's lack of response, such as speech delay or developmental disorders. Consulting with a pediatrician or an audiologist can help in further evaluation and proper diagnosis.
